如何(临时)添加新的知识到ChatGPT

频道:行业资讯 日期: 浏览:851

ChatGPT受到其数据集年龄的限制,因此它不会提供答案或执行依赖于更新信息的任务。但是,您可以手动更新它所知道的内容,至少对于您当前的聊天。

ChatGPT是一种基于GPT-3.5体系结构开发的语言模型,它能够利用庞大的知识库为各种各样的问题提供答案。然而,像任何工具一样,ChatGPT也有其局限性。

首先,ChatGPT的培训数据只会持续到2021年9月。因此,该时间之后的任何信息或事件都不在其知识库中。此外,虽然ChatGPT可以在广泛的主题上提供丰富的信息,但它仍然只是一个机器学习模型。它对复杂概念的理解可能无法与特定领域的人类专家相匹配。

ChatGPT回答的准确性和有用性很大程度上取决于所问问题的性质和特异性。如果问题太笼统或不清楚,ChatGPT可能无法提供有用的答案。类似地,如果一个问题需要深度的专业知识,ChatGPT可能无法给出满足该领域专家标准的解决方案。

通过使用正确的提示,您可以至少在一定程度上绕过这些限制。让我们看看可以让ChatGPT暂时提高智商的一些方法。

通过给ChatGPT一个关于你需要它为你做什么的广泛的简报,它突然变得更有洞察力,更细致入微,甚至会想出你想不到的事情。你的直觉可能是编写一两句话长的提示,但如果你想从AI中获得任何复杂的行为,就抛弃这个习惯。

这里我们将使用一个虚构的示例,但是您可以用真实的元素替换虚构的元素(这对ChatGPT没有区别),并得到类似的结果。

如何(临时)添加新的知识到ChatGPT

利用我们提供给它的信息,以及它所知道的一般情况,ChatGPT给出了一个相当不错的大纲。

如何(临时)添加新的知识到ChatGPT

毫无疑问,如果有人给了你一个完成特定任务的简报,你可以把整个简报交给ChatGPT,这样它就会考虑给定聊天线程中的任何进一步提示。

现在,我们还可以让ChatGPT帮助我们编写大纲的各个部分,只需用它生成的大纲中的标题提示它即可。

如何(临时)添加新的知识到ChatGPT

当涉及到向ChatGPT提供信息时,不要犹豫。它会记住在给定的线程中说了什么,所以你可以继续添加上下文。它从你那里得到的信息越多,它在帮助你完成特定任务时就越聪明、越有用。

正如我们上面提到的,在撰写本文时,ChatGPT不知道2021年9月之后发生的任何事情。因此,如果您想让它做任何涉及更新信息的事情,就必须告诉ChatGPT。

但是你不需要全部手动输入。您可以从文章、书籍或其他任何东西中复制并粘贴文本到ChatGPT中,以便它在您的聊天中了解这些信息。您应该给它一些上下文,说明为什么突然向它提供整篇文章。

例如,您可以提示它“请阅读以下文本,并在接下来的对话中记住它:”,然后将文本粘贴在冒号之后。

GPT 3.5 Turbo是撰写本文时ChatGPT的默认模型,它可以一次处理大约3000个单词。这包括你的问题和答案。这意味着如果您的提示符超过了这个值,它可能会报错,或者解决方案可能会因为没有足够的“令牌”而中断。

提示:如果ChatGPT的响应被切断,只要让你的下一个提示“继续”,它就会在它停止的地方继续生成。

当您想要向ChatGPT提供大量信息时,有几种方法可以解决这个问题。

最明显的方法是将输入文本分成更小的块,并将它们以更小的剂量输入ChatGPT。通过这种方式,您可以增量地添加信息,直到ChatGPT知道您需要它做的所有工作。

还可以使用ChatGPT将输入文本处理为更紧凑的格式。把你的长文本放入ChatGPT,并要求它总结最重要的事实。然后将这些摘要复制到文本文档中。重复这个步骤,直到你总结了所有的信息。然后,开始一个新的聊天,并输入总结的事实,现在占用的空间比以前小得多,但仍然传达了ChatGPT需要知道的最重要的事情。

如果你是ChatGPT Plus的用户,并且可以访问GPT-4,你可以利用它处理多达25,000个单词的能力。将你的文本输入GPT-4,并要求它将最重要的事实浓缩。然后将其摘要输入标准GPT 3.5 Turbo模型。

您还可以使用此功能来浓缩以前的聊天内容,以便保存它们并将其作为未来聊天的起点。

0 留言

评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。
验证码